Course
The main course is a 20-mile loop with about 3200 feet of elevation gain. It is 95% single track and 5% dual track trail. The route passes various landmarks and includes sections with two-way traffic. The 100-mile race consists of five laps of this course, the 100k is three laps plus a two-mile finishing loop, and the 20-miler is a single lap.
Logistics
There are five aid stations on the 20-mile loop, located at the start/finish and at specific mile points. Crew access is allowed only at the start/finish area and one specific aid station. Runners in the 100 mile and 100k events must carry mandatory gear, including a GPX file, two headlamps, a whistle, an emergency blanket, water carrying capacity, and a collapsible cup.
Awards
Finishers receive awards: a metal buckle for the 100 mile, a wooden belt buckle for the 100k, and a traditional finisher's "woodal" for the 20 mile and 5k distances. The Golden Goat is a special award for 100-mile finishers who complete the race in under 26 hours, or for the top 10 percent of finishers if no one breaks that mark. Podium awards are given to the top three male and female finishers in each distance.
Additional Information
Packet pickup for the 100 mile and 100k is mandatory on Friday night, which includes a race briefing. The 20 mile and 5k runners can pick up their packets on Friday night or on race morning. The event takes place at Great Seal State Park near Chillicothe, Ohio.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
